Name G-protein coupled receptor 6
Synonyms
  1. Sphingosine 1-phosphate receptor GPR6
Gene Name GPR6
Protein Type Unknown
Biological Properties
General Function Involved in G-protein coupled receptor protein signaling pathway
Specific Function Orphan receptor with constitutive G(s) signaling activity that activate cyclic AMP. Promotes neurite outgrowth and blocks myelin inhibition in neurons
